5.4.2 Selection of results for logging
– Logger Results
The
Logger Results
list enables the user to
activate the results for three independent
user defined profiles (
Peak
,
Max
,
Min
,
Leq
,
LRxxx
and
LRyyy
for
acoustic
measurements and
Peak
,
P-P
,
Max
and
RMS
for vibration measurements) and results
taken from the meteo module (
Meteo
) which
will be recorded to the logger file during the
measurement period with the logger step.
Activation / deactivation can be done by
means of the
◄ or ► push-buttons pressed
together with
<Alt>
. The position is changed
by means of the
◄ or ► and ▲ or ▼ push-
buttons.
<ENT>
Note: When Logger is switched off or there are no results for logging, the logger plot cannot be
activated in Display Modes
and accordingly doesn’t appear on the display.
5.4.3 Selection of summary results to be saved in the file
– Summary Results
The
Summary Results
list became active if
Summary Results
position
in
the
Logger Setup
list is switched on and enables
the user to activate additional to the main
results saving in the logger file:
Statistics
,
Meteo
,
Statistics Spectrum
,
Max Spectrum
and
Min Spectrum
for the
acoustic
measurements
and
Meteo
,
Max Spectrum
and
Min Spectrum
for the
vibration measurements.
